+  @parameterized.expand([
+      # Pipelines pinned to a version older than 2.75.0 keep the pre-2.75.0
+      # jsonpickle behavior (safe=False, which permits eval-based decoding).
+      param(update_compatibility_version='2.74.0', expected_safe=False),
+      # The breaking-change version itself and newer decode securely.
+      param(update_compatibility_version='2.75.0', expected_safe=True),
+      # Pipelines that do not set the option (the common case) decode securely.
+      param(update_compatibility_version=None, expected_safe=True),
+  ])
+  def test_load_attributes_safe_flag_follows_compat_version(
+      self, update_compatibility_version, expected_safe):
+    data = [{'x': 'Hello world'}, {'x': 'Apache Beam'}]
+    with beam.Pipeline() as p:
+      _ = (
+          p
+          | beam.Create(data)
+          | base.MLTransform(
+              write_artifact_location=self.artifact_location).with_transform(
+                  FakeEmbeddingsManager(columns=['x'])))
+
+    # FakeEmbeddingsManager reverses the values of the embedded columns.
+    expected_data = [{'x': d['x'][::-1]} for d in data]
+
+    options = PipelineOptions(
+        update_compatibility_version=update_compatibility_version)
+    with mock.patch.object(base.jsonpickle,
+                           'decode',
+                           wraps=base.jsonpickle.decode) as mock_decode:
+      with beam.Pipeline(options=options) as p:
+        result = (
+            p
+            | beam.Create(data)
+            | base.MLTransform(read_artifact_location=self.artifact_location))
+        assert_that(result, equal_to(expected_data))
+
+    safe_flags = [
+        call.kwargs.get('safe') for call in mock_decode.call_args_list
+    ]
+    self.assertEqual(safe_flags, [expected_safe])

Review Comment:
   Safe argument was added in 3.0.4. Bumped lower bound
